The accepted denomination for someone who has entered the Labyrinth is Professional, due to having acquired one (or more) of the Professions of the Labyrinth.

Alternate designation: Hero, or Immortal Hero, by the Chinese.

Professional Descriptor

Once a person becomes a Professional, a descriptor becomes available. Accessing the descriptor requires holding a person, although, for some reason, holding someone's hand does not work.

Some skills allow the reading of part or all of a Professional's descriptor from a distance.

Professional levels

The level of a Professional is the sum of every one of his Profession's levels.

That level influences the amount of experience obtained from killing monsters in the Labyrinth, and the gear you can equip. It is not possible to equip a piece of gear whose level is above yours. Professional vs non-Professionals

As soon as a person gains Professional status, a number of abilities become available and certain changes occur.

Most important is the regeneration ability. A Professional regenerates its lost health and wounds at a rate that is impossible for a non-Professional, making even a level 1 Professional harder to kill by normal means.

Professional longevity

Professionals appear to age more slowly - or maybe not even at all. It is speculated that the endless growth of their vitals and potentials from the Labyrinth acts counter to the inevitable decay of age.

The perspective of possibly immortal beings is going to cause major societal problems. An immortal Napoleon Bonaparte fills the British with dread.
